DCPImages wrote: Mon Jun 27, 2022 6:50 am MIDI learn and automation does work for NOVUM in Waveform. The problem is that the system has never been well explained or documented. It took me quite a bit of fiddling to work it out.

1. Open a NOVUM on a track in waveform
2. Add an empty automation track to the NOVUM track (click the small plus at the end of the NOVUM track)
3. Drag the small 'A' at the end of the Automation track and drop it on the NOVUM plugin in the novum track. This will open a menu with clickable parameters and learn for the plugin.
4. There is also a learn button in the master section at the bottom of Waveform. I think this is where you learn your hardware.

Anyway, whatever i did, it seemed to work... see screenshot below!

Thanks, but you are describing DAW automation, which is perfectly fine. And probably helpful to Tracktion DAW users. But that is a completely different animal from plug-in based MIDI learn, which is what this topic was originally about.

Plug-in MIDI learn is dependent on the individual developers to include it in the plug-in, and many, but not all do. If they do not, then DAW automation as you describe is the only way to access the exposed automation parameters for the respective plug-in.
